3611d7d6ed python-build: add support for pyproject.toml files
A new PEP 517 (https://www.python.org/dev/peps/pep-0517/) has defined that
Python packages can be shipped without any `setup.py` file, and that a
`pyproject.toml` file is sufficient.

A `setup.py` shim layer is suggested as a method for running the build.

For these cases, we will add a support in the OpenWrt build-system to
provide the default `setup.py` shim layer in case this file does not exist,
but there is a `pyproject.toml` file.

We also seem to need to tweak the shim layer with the PKG_VERSION,
otherwise the detected version is 0.0.0.
We will need to see if this will be fixed later in setuptools{-scm}.

9fc2ac6269 antfs: drop this kernel package
Reasons to remove this package:

1. It is not available for Linux kernel 5.15 and onwards.
2. It seems that it is not maintained as the original repository was
   done in 2018 and then the forked repository was done to have this
merged only to OpenWrt.
3. Anyone can use ntfs-3g (fuse) or ntfs3 from Paragon, which has been
   available since Linux kernel 5.15
4. Nobody said why this package was necessary or required to be added
   here or what was the difference between driver(s) in the Linux kernel and
this package.
5. No project home page, no documentation, only source code provided by
   AVM
